Uses for apple cider vinegar

ACV, a great pet herb for dogs, cats etc.

Uses for apple cider vinegar also extend to our pets especially dogs & cats. Read on for more…

The following information mainly comes from an article by Alicia McWatters and from Pat Veretto’s website, Your Guide to Frugal Living which contains useful advice on pet herbs.

In addition to apple cider vinegar’s benefits to humans it’s also good for your pets.

No real surprise that the benefits of apple cider vinegar are especially relevant to dogs. That is because apple cider vinegar contains many nutrients that are good for dogs and other pets.

ACV is one of the better herbal remedies for pets because it contains the following nutrients:

* Beta carotene

* Vitamin C

* Vitamin E

* B Vitamins

* Tannins

* Pectin

* Calcium

* Chlorine

* Iron

* Magnesium

* Phosphorous

* Potassium

* Silicon

* Sulfur

As advised on other pages, to obtain the healthful uses for apple cider vinegar, you need to get organic, unfiltered, non-pasteurized, naturally fermented ACV.

You’ll know it’s the ACV that’s desirable by its golden color and the fine sandy sediment at the bottom of the bottle. The commonly used distilled vinegar that is usually bought at the grocery store has none of the healthful substances that natural apple cider vinegar has.

As an overall pet herb, sort of like a health tonic, apple cider vinegar could be added to your dog’s water or food. Give smaller dogs one tsp daily & larger dogs 2 tsps.

One of the benefits of apple cider vinegar is that it’s a useful natural remedy for fleas. Just massage some apple cider vinegar into his coat and rinse him off with water. Drinking a little ACV in water can also help your dog get rid of fleas.

Cats who have fleas can also benefit from drinking a small amount of ACV in water in their food.

Dog owners also report being able to get rid of excess tearing from dogs by using apple cider vinegar. That’s because tearing can be caused by excess acidity in the body. The ACV helps neutralize acidity. Add a bit of apple cider vinegar to the water daily until your dog is taking in at least one tsp of ACV daily.

To get rid of flies that are ever-present to many pet owners especially horse owners not to mention dogs & goats make a fly killer with natural & safe ingredients.

Use equal parts water, apple cider vinegar & Pine Sol and you’ve got an excellent fly spray. Nope, the pine sol is not nearly as dangerous to your pets health as the stuff in the commercial sprays. Your mixture will be cheaper and safer than the chemicals you normally buy at Home Depot.

Feeding you horse a little apple cider vinegar can also help with equine fleas.

Another of the uses for apple cider vinegar has to do with swellings. Just wrap the affected area, or press onto it, a cloth soaked in apple cider vinegar. Place plastic on top of the cloth and a bandage on top of the plastic to hold it in place. Leave this remedy on your pet for 3 - 4 hours, then rinse with water.
